    I'm one week into the Georgia Pacific Dedicated account out of Quakertown Pa. When the advertisement for the account came over the Qualcomm a few weeks back it read !$950 week! Lmao. I'm not new to this game so I took that figure with a grain of salt. I chose to do this because I'm located right in between the warehouse and all of the stops so I get to be home almost every night. It also said Sams Club and Costco stores but I've been to more ShopRite crapholes than these. Funny it didn't mention it ;) I was wondering how they think someone can manage to pull in $950 running 1500 miles tops a week at .40cpm. I'm not complaining. I'm fine with the pay now. I get to be home a hell of a lot more and that's worth more than $. Of course we all deserve a grand or more a week for all the hell we put ourselves through out here but we are accustomed to getting it in the pooper, correct? O trucking. How bittersweet the life. Anyone else here on this account? How about dedicated drivers, what do you run and what are you raking in with Swift?

    Gotta remember that stop pay can add up quick and makes up for lost miles your not making I run Walmart and I mad $1200 this week and that's with 2500 miles with about 3stops a day sometimes 4 or 5 but I been doing this a month now and I'm still averaging $4500 to $5000 a month same as I was when I OTR.

    Might wanna see if swift run a Walmart Grocery in your area to ur home store just because they say u must live with 50 miles is not true I live 160miles away and I'm just helping out not on the fleet but they have asked me to join and even offered me slip seat 15miles from my home but it's a pay cut so I declined and still help out.

    They run me close to home daily almost everyday I just like to get back to make more money and just take restarts at home once a week, if you ask they send u home, just a suggestion if u wanna make more money just becareful about joining might be a pay cut on mileage and stops

    I was OTR and make great money no $300 weeks every like I hear alot from drivers are they not trying??? I ve always made no less than $700 even after going solo unless I took hometime which I have always took 4 days at a time sometimes 5 or 6 but I always stayed out 4 to 6 weeks and was lucky to see home 1 time and that's if a shppier or recieved didn't screw it up for me when coming threw STL but any ways I have. Been doing Walmart for 6 weeks and been home 10 times since with restarts and stop overs for the night. I make between $850 to $1250 a week most weeks close to $1000

    Walmart runs me great keeps me close to Home only down side more sitting But for me I hate but I hang out with guys I met a terminal so better the OTR with all the headaches out there u run into and less Truckstops unless ur doing a back haul and run out of hos I run back dam near everynight to be ready for my next load that's me though harder u run the more u make and I'm a hard runner.
